Commit 86e6a239 by Tobias Burnus Committed by Tobias Burnus

re PR fortran/45489 (Default initialization of derived-type function result missing)

2010-09-02  Tobias Burnus  <burnus@net-b.de>

        PR fortran/45489
        * resolve.c (apply_default_init): Mark symbol as referenced,
        if it is initialized.
        (resolve_symbol): Change intialized check for BT_DERIVED such
        that also function results get initialized; remove now obsolete
        gfc_set_sym_referenced for BT_CLASS.

2010-09-02  Tobias Burnus  <burnus@net-b.de>

        PR fortran/45489
        * gfortran.dg/initialization_27.f90: New.

From-SVN: r163767

! { dg-do run}
!
! PR fortran/45489
!
! Check that non-referenced variables are default
! initialized if they are INTENT(OUT) or function results.
! Only the latter (i.e. "x=f()") was not working before
! PR 45489 was fixed.
!
program test_init
implicit none
integer, target :: tgt
type A
integer, pointer:: p => null ()
integer:: i=3
end type A
type(A):: x, y(3)
x=f()
if (associated(x%p) .or. x%i /= 3) call abort ()
y(1)%p => tgt
y%i = 99
call sub1(3,y)
if (associated(y(1)%p) .or. any(y(:)%i /= 3)) call abort ()
y(1)%p => tgt
y%i = 99
call sub2(y)
if (associated(y(1)%p) .or. any(y(:)%i /= 3)) call abort ()
contains
function f() result (fr)
type(A):: fr
end function f
subroutine sub1(n,x)
integer :: n
type(A), intent(out) :: x(n:n+2)
end subroutine sub1
subroutine sub2(x)
type(A), intent(out) :: x(:)
end subroutine sub2
end program test_init
